A few questions about this: 

  • Is this for Jira or Jira Service Management? 
  • How do you expect to use this Client information?
  • Do you also have Confluence? 

Typically, static Client information is better kept in a documentation area such as Confluence than in workflow tools like Jira. But it depends on whether your space is tracking multiple clients, is a service desk or a software or other project management space, whether there is any workflow associated with this client information.
